Default T4 Upgrade - Didn't work?

Good evening chaps,

Had some work done last week at the MGOC at Swavesey, near Cambridge. I asked for a TU4 upgrade, so the doors would close upon drive-off. The function didn't operate when I left the premises (having presumed they had road tested the car) and as it was late when they finished, I went back in again yesterday, believing in the rush, they may have forgotten to do the job in the first place anyway!

However when they connected, the car's ECU to the laptop, it apparently showed the function was turned on. Following numerous abortive attempts, including 'two restarts of the system' - it still didn't take. I was advised 'it might start on it's own' - so far this hopeful suggestion has not crystallised?

I couldn't help thinking the originator of the comment was unsure of just what was going on, and I wonder if anyone else has had this problem and if it's easily solved?
